The British media is dominated by national outlets, with neighborhood media actively playing a Substantially smaller part. Historically the BBC played a dominant function in televising sport, supplying in depth higher-top quality advertisement totally free protection and no cost publicity in Trade for getting granted broadcast rights for small fees. ITV broadcast a lesser portfolio of gatherings, and Channel 4 broadcast a few situations with the 1980s, mainly horse races and so-identified as "minority sports". Inside the early 1990s this arrangement was shaken up because of the arrival of pay out-Television set in the shape of BSkyB and its sports channel Sky Sports. Their committed sports channels have given that become the one spot for some main sports to be witnessed.
